引言
随着互联网的飞速发展,网站建设已经成为现代社会不可或缺的一部分。作为网站建设的基石,Web前端技术扮演着至关重要的角色。本文将从零开始,带你深入了解Web前端技术,助你轻松掌握网站建设的秘诀。
一、Web前端技术概述
1.1 什么是Web前端
Web前端,即网站的用户界面部分,主要负责实现网站的功能和视觉效果。它包括HTML、CSS和JavaScript等核心技术。
1.2 Web前端技术栈
- HTML (HyperText Markup Language):网页的标准标记语言,用于构建网页的结构。
- CSS (Cascading Style Sheets):用于设置网页的样式和布局。
- JavaScript:一种客户端脚本语言,用于实现网页的交互功能。
二、Web前端开发工具与环境搭建
2.1 开发工具
- 文本编辑器:如Visual Studio Code、Sublime Text等。
- 浏览器:如Chrome、Firefox等。
2.2 环境搭建
- 安装Node.js:Node.js是一个基于Chrome V8引擎的JavaScript运行环境,用于构建服务器和运行JavaScript代码。
- 安装前端框架:如React、Vue.js、Angular等。
三、HTML基础
3.1 HTML结构
HTML结构主要由以下部分组成:
- DOCTYPE:声明文档类型。
- html:根元素。
- head:包含元数据、链接、样式等。
- body:包含网页的内容。
3.2 HTML标签
HTML标签用于定义网页中的元素,如<h1>、<p>、<a>等。
四、CSS基础
4.1 CSS选择器
CSS选择器用于选择HTML元素,如类选择器.class、ID选择器#id等。
4.2 CSS样式
CSS样式用于设置HTML元素的样式,如颜色、字体、布局等。
五、JavaScript基础
5.1 JavaScript语法
JavaScript语法包括变量、数据类型、运算符、函数等。
5.2 DOM操作
DOM(Document Object Model)是文档对象模型,用于操作HTML文档。
六、前端框架与库
6.1 React
React是一个用于构建用户界面的JavaScript库,具有组件化、虚拟DOM等特点。
6.2 Vue.js
Vue.js是一个渐进式JavaScript框架,易于上手,具有响应式、组件化等特点。
6.3 Angular
Angular是一个由Google维护的JavaScript框架,具有模块化、双向数据绑定等特点。
七、网站建设案例
以下是一个简单的网站建设案例,使用HTML、CSS和JavaScript实现一个简单的博客网站:
- HTML:定义网站的结构,如头部、正文、底部等。
- CSS:设置网站的样式,如颜色、字体、布局等。
- JavaScript:实现网站的交互功能,如文章列表、评论功能等。
八、总结
通过本文的学习,相信你已经对Web前端技术有了初步的了解。要想成为一名优秀的Web前端开发者,还需要不断学习和实践。希望本文能为你提供一些帮助,祝你学习顺利!
